Description:

Wilkinson & Son produced these rare turret revolvers or "wheel pistols" and revolving long guns in limited numbers in the late 1830s and early 1840s based on Moses Poole's patent no. 7286 from 1837. They are highly desirable as rare early revolving firearms and display excellent craftsmanship. These are often labeled as "Cochran" turret revolvers because they are very similar to the American Cochran turret revolvers. The British version includes a trigger guard and has a different top strap latch design. This revolver would have been their 7th example. The smoothbore barrel is Damascus and has a bead front sight and London proof and view marks. The top strap is marked "WILKINSON/& SON/LONDON" and "7/PATENT/5137" and has fine floral scroll engraving. The rear sight can be pushed down to free the turret to be manually rotated between shots, and a small button at the rear allows the top strap to be hinged up to remove the turret. Both turrets are also marked "WILKINSON & SON" and "7/PATENT/5137." The trigger guard has floral scroll engraving, and the pistol has a manually cocked underhammer. The grip is finely checkered and has a flared pommel.

Rating Definition:

Very fine with 80% of the lightly faded original brown finish and distinct Damascus patterns along the barrel, some flashes of original case colors on the action but primarily light patterns of case colors on the frame and installed turret, 60% original case colors on the extra turret, 85% plus of the original niter blue finish on the hammer and trigger, crisp engraving and markings, and minor age and storage related wear. The grip is also very fine and has crisp checkering, some nice figure, a few minor marks and scratches, and smooth oiled finish. Mechanically excellent.
